Aberfeldy Southern Highland
Owner : John Dewar & Sons Ltd, Bacardi (since 1998)
Established : 1896
Capacity : 2ML
Wash stills 2 : 17,000 L
Spirit stills 2 : 14,000 L
Notes; Stills were increased from two to six in 1972-73 in an extended still room. Floor maltings stopped in 1972.
Aberlour Speyside
Owner : Campbell Distillers Ltd., Pernod-Ricard
Established : 1826
Capacity : 3.5ML
Wash stills 2 : 21,120 L
Spirit stills 2 : 5,455 L (charge)
Notes; The current distillery stands on a different site to the original and dates from 1878. A Charles Doig distillery. About 50% of production goes for single malt.
Abhainn Dearg Isle of Lewis
Owner : Mark Tayburn
Established : September 2008
Capacity : 20 000 litres
Wash still 1 : 2,112 L
Spirit still 1 : 2,057 L
Notes; Worm tubs.
Ailsa Bay Lowland
Owner : William Grant & Sons
Established : 2007
Capacity : 6ML
Wash stills 4 : size not known
Spirit stills 4 : size not known
Notes; There does not seem to be any intention to release the make as a single.
Allt-A-Bhainne Speyside
Owner : Chivas Btothers Ltd., Groupe Pernod Ricard
Established : 1975
Capacity : 4.5ML (?)
Wash stills : 2 size not known, ascending lyne arm
Spirit stills : 2 size not known, tall parallel neck
Notes; Yet to be bottled by the proprietor. Closed late 2002 until May 2005. Highly automated. No warehousing on site.
Ardbeg Islay
Established : 1815
Owner : Glenmorangie/Luis Vuitton Moet Hennessey
Capacity : 0.95ML
Wash stills 1 : 18,279L
Spirit stills 1 : 16,957L
Notes; A low peating version called Kildalton was produced in 1979/81. Silent 1981-89 and 07/96-06/97. During 1990-96 only operated at a third of capacity. Floor maltings ceased 1977. Lyne arms slighlty ascend with the spirit still’s having a purifier. Almost 100% sent for single malt. ppm average 54 (malt) 24-26 (new make)
Ardmore Speyside
Owner : Beam Global Spirits & Wine, Fortune Brands since 26.07.05
Established : 1897
Capacity : 3ML
Wash stills 4 : 15,000 L
Spirit stills 4 : 15,000 L
Notes; Stills were increased from two to four in 1955 then eight in 1974. Saladin box maltings were used on site until late 70s. 40 weeks of the year peated malt (10-15 ppm) is used with unpeated for 12. Stills were heated by steam and open coal fire until April 2001 when direct firing was discontinued.
Arran Island
Owner : Isle of Arran Distillers Ltd
Established : 11.11.91 operations started 29.06.95
Capacity : 0.75 ML
Wash still 1 : 7100 L
Spirit still 1 : 4300 L
Auchentoshan Lowland
Owner : Suntory Ltd
Established : 1817
Capacity : 1.8 ML
Wash still 1 : 17 300 L (charge)
Intermediate still 1 : 8 000 L (charge)
Spirit still 1 : 11 000 L – 12 000 L (charge)
Notes; Triple distillation. Rebuilt 1948. Non peated. New make at 82%.
Auchroisk Speyside
Owner : Justerini & Brooks, UDV, Diageo
Established : 1974
Capacity : 3 ML
Wash stills 4 : 12,700 L (charge)
Spirit stills 4 : 7,900 L (charge)
Notes; The bottled malt was known as ‘Singleton’ until early 2000s. Storage on site stretches to over a quarter of a million casks from other distilleries as well as own.
Aultmore Speyside
Owner : John Dewar & Sons, Bacardi Corporation
Established : 1895
Capacity : 2.2 ML
Wash stills 2 : 15,000 L (charge)
Spirit stills 2 : 15,500 L (charge)
Notes; Stills doubled from two in 1971 during a rebuild.
Balblair North Highland
Owner : Inver House Distillers Ltd., Pacific Spirits
Established : 1790
Capacity : 1.3 ML
Wash still 1 : 19,093 L
Spirit stills 2 : (older currently unused) 11 100 L
Notes; Current buildings date from 1890s. Closed 1911 re-opened 1948. Stills increased from two to three in 1964. Floor maltings were used until the early 1970s. Has the longest dunnage warehouse in Scotland.
Balmenach Speyside
Owner : Inver House Distillers, Pacific Spirits
Established : 1824
Output : 2 ML
Wash stills 3 : reflux bowls
Spirit stills 3 : reflux bowls
Notes; Two stills added in 1962 to make six. Mothballed 06.93 – 12.97.
Balvenie Speyside
Owner : William Grant & Sons
Established : 1892
Output : 5ML (2005)
Wash stills 4 : reflux bowls – charge – 2 at 12,729 L and 2 at 9,092 L
Spirit stills 5 : reflux bowls 12,729 L
Notes; Stills increased from two to four in 1957, six in 1965 then seven in 1971. About 10% of barley is malted on site.
Banff Eastern Highland
Established : 1863 (closed 31.05.83, now demolished)
Owner : Diageo
Notes; Only one limited contemporary bottling issued.
Ben Nevis (malt) West Highland
Owner : Nikka Whisky Distilling Co.
Established : 1825
Output : 2 ML
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Both malt and grain whisky was produced here from 1955-1981. Mothballed for 6 years in late 1970s, 1984 and 1986-89.
Ben Nevis (grain) West Highland
Owner : Nikka Whisky Distilling Company
Established : 1825 (malt only)
Still : Coffey
Notes; Grain was produced from 1955 to 1981.
Benriach Speyside
Owner : P R Brands
Established : 1898
Output : 2ML capacity
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; A Charles Doig distillery. Mothballed 1900-65 although the floor maltings were still used. Stills doubled from one pair in 1985. Re-opened 19.09.2004 under new ownership after 2 years mothballing. Maltings closed 1999.
The story of Benriach starts with John Duff. In 1876 he, with two partners, established Glenlossie distillery just south of Elgin. Previously he had held the position of manager at Glendronach distillery then briefly took a break from the industry before embarking on the Glenlossie project. After 12 years at Glenlossie he tried his luck distilling in South Africa. Not finding success he then moved on to America. However it took a return to Scotland, at the age of 50, before things started going right again. After some time as manager at Aberdeen’s Bon Accord distillery he, again with partners, opened a new still, Longmorn, similarly a few miles south of Elgin. It did not take to long before success enabled him to first buy out his partners then construct his next, and last, distillery- Benriach in 1897.

Benrinnes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1826
Output : 1.6ML
Wash stills 2 : 22,935L
Low wine stills 2 : 6,354L
Spirit stills 2 : 9,292L
Notes; The original distillery was washed away in a flood in 1929. The present site was established in 1835. Modernised in 1955. Stills increased from 3 to 6 in 1966. Floor malting stopped in 1964 when a Saladin box malting was installed which operated until 1984. Partial double partial triple distillation since 1956. Worm tubs.
Benromach Speyside
Owner : Gordon and MacPhail
Established : 1898 (first production 1900)
Output N/K
Wash stills 1 : 7,500L (charge)
Spirit stills 1 : reflux bowl 5,000L (charge)
Notes; Smallest distillery on Speyside. The first distillery to install direct oil firing of stills. Silent 1900-07 as well as other periods. Closed 24/03/83 re-opened 03/08/98. The distillery was totally re-equipped before it’s most recent re-openeing.
Ben Wyvis Northern Highland
Owner : Whyte & Mackay
Established : 09.06.65
Output N/K
Wash stills 1 : 10 KL
Spirit stills 1 : 10 KL (water jacket)
Notes; Was located inside the Invergordon grain distillry. Closed 24.11.76. The stills are now used at Glen Gyle distillery although they have been reshaped.
Bladnoch Lowland
Owner : Raymond Armstrong since 1994
Established : 1814
Output : 0.1ML (1993 output 1.3ML)
Wash stills 1 : reflux bowls 13 500L
Spirit stills 1 : reflux bowl 10 000L
Notes; Mothballed 1938-56. Stills shipped to Sweden for use producing Swedish whisky. Mothballed 11.93-12.2000. Stills doubled from two in 1966.
Blair Athol Southern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1798 (licensed from 1825)
Output : 1ML
Wash stills 2 : 13 000L (charge)
Spirit stills 2 : 11 500L (charge)
Notes; Stills increased from2 to 4 in 1973. Closed from 1932-49.
Bowmore Islay
Established : 1779
Owner : Morrison Bowmore Distillers Ltd., Suntory (Japan)
Output : 1.7ML
Wash stills 2 : 30,940L
Spirit stills 1 : 14,750L, 1 : 14,637L
Notes; 45% of malt prepared on site. Almost all goes for single malt. The spirit stills have ascending lyne arms. ppm 20-25 (malt) (new make) 8-10.
Braes of Glenlivet/Braeval Speyside
Owner : Chivas Brothers, Pernod-Ricard since Dec. 2000
Established : 1973
Output : 3.8ML
Wash stills 4 : total capacity 44,000L
Spirit stills 4 : reflux bowls total 10,000L
Notes; 1,165 feet above sea level makes it the highest in Scotland. Called ‘Braes of Glenlivet’ until 1995.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1975 then 8 in 1978. All stills have ascending lyne arms.
Brora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1819
Wash still : one reflux bowl
Spirit still : one reflux bowl
Notes; Known as Clynelish until 1969 when a tandem distillery was built adjacent. The two were known as Clynelish A and Clynelish B until the new distillery kept the name Clynelish and the original was renamed Brora. Closed early 1983. Also mothballed 1968-69. Between 1969 and 1983 the malt’s ppm was increased from 7 to 40 to mimic an Islay whisky’s smokiness as the company’s Islay distillery Caol Ila was out of production.
Bruichladdich Islay
Established : 1881
Owner : Bruichladdich Distillers Ltd., Murray McDavid Ltd.
Output : 0.32ML
Wash stills 2 : 17,275L
Spirit stills 2 : 12,274L
Notes; Number of stills doubled in 1975. Shut 1995-2000. Bottling on site since 2001. Casks filled at full spirit strength, (70%). Almost all production goes to single malt. ppm 3-4 (malt) (new make), Port Charlotte 40 (malt) 20-25 (new make), Octomore 80.5 (2002)129 (2003) (malt) 29.6 (2002) 46.4 (2003) (new make)
Bunnahabhain Islay
Established : 1881
Owner : Burn Stewart Distillers
Output : 1ML
Wash stills 2 : 35,386L
Spirit stills 2 : 15,546L
Notes; Number of stills doubled in 1963. Only 5% used for single malt. ppm 1-2 also 38 (malt).
Caledonian Lowland grain
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1855
Output N/K
Stills N/K
Notes; Closed in 1988. Partially demolished in 1997. Some listed buildings including a chimney remain. At one point this was the second largest distillery in the UK.
Cambus Lowlands grain
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1813
Output : N/K
Stills : continous stills
Notes; Also known as Tulibody. In 1877 it was a founder member of DCL. Mothballed 1914-38. Rebuilt 1937. Closed 14.09.93
Cameron Bridge Lowlands grain
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1824
Output : 70ML
Stills : continous
Notes; First distillery to produce grain whisky. Stein’s continuous stills installed 12.05.1830. A founder member of DCL in 1877. Mothballed 1941-47. 25 ML of grain neutral spirit is also produced for gin and vodka . Other neutral spirit based products are also made.
Caol Ila Islay
Established : 1846
Owner Diageo
Output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 3 : 35,345L
Spirit stills 3 : 29,549L
Notes; All stock matured in Fife. Rebuilt 1972-74: stills increased by 2. ppm 30-35 (malt) 12-13 (new make)
Caperdonich Speyside
Owner : Chivas Brothers Ltd. Groupe Pernod Ricard
Established : 1898
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Mothballed since August 2002. Rebuilt in 1965 after being mothballed since 1902. Stills doubled to 4 in 1967. Currently being demolished (2010).
Cardhu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1824 (illict production predates this)
Output : 1.9 ML
Wash stills 3
Spirit stills 3
Notes; Stills increased from 4 to 6 in the 1960s. About one third of production is destined for single malt.
Carsebridge Lowland grain
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1799
Output : N/K
Stills : 3 Coffey stills
Notes; Closed 1983. One of the founding members of DCL.
Clynelish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: August 1967
Output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 3 : 25 000 L (reflux bowls)
Spirit stills 3 : 26 241 L (reflux bowls)
Notes; From 1967 to 1969 both the new and original Clynelish distilleries (established 1819) shared the name. Come 1969 the original was renamed Brora. The spirit stills are unusually larger than the wash stills.
Coleburn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1897
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Closed in 1985
Convalmore Speyside
Owner : Diageo (William Grant own the building)
Established 1893
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1964-65. Closed in 1985.
Cragganmore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1869
Output : 1.2 ML
Wash stills 2 : 17,450 L
Spirit stills 2 : 13,200 L (reflux bowls)
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1964. Worm tubs. About one third of production is used as single malt.
Craigellachie Speyside
Owner : John Dewar & Sons Ltd., Bacardi
Established : 1891
Output : 2.8ML
Wash stills 2 : total capacity 56 370 L
Spirit stills 2 : total capacity 56 370 L
Notes; Reconstructed in 1965-66 including a doubling of stills from 2 to 4.
Daftmill Lowlands
Owner : Cuthbert family
Established : December 2005
Output 20 KL (2006)
Wash stills 1 : 3 000 L
Spirit stills 1 : 2 000 L
Notes; There is yet to be any bottling released or proposed.
Dailuaine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1851
Output : 2.5 ML
Wash stills 3 : 32,000 L charge
Spirit stills 3 : 32,000 L charge
Notes; Was home to the first pagoda roof. Floor maltings were replaced by Saladin box maltings in 1959-60. On site malting stopped in 1983.
Dallas Dhu Speyside
Owner : Historic Scotland
Established : 1898
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1 : 6,377 L
Spirit stills 1 : 5,623 L
Notes; Run as a museum. Closed 1983. Worm tubs.
Dalmore Northern Highland
Owner : Whyte & Mackay
Established : 1839
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 4 : 3 at 13,411 L and 1 at 30 KL
Spirit stills 4 : 3 at 8 865 L & 1 at 19 548 L, reflux bowls and water jackets
Notes; Stills doubled from 4 to 8 in 1966. Saladin box maltings from 1956-81.
Dalwhinnie Central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established 1897
Output : 1.3ML
Wash stills 1 : 17 KL charge
Spirit stills 1 : 16 KL charge
Notes; Worm tubs. In 1905 became the first Scottish distillery to be owned by an American company. 10% used for single malt.
Deanston Northern Highland
Owner : Burn Stewart distillers, C L Financial Limited
Established : 1965
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 2 : 10 KL reflux bowls
Spirit stills 2 : 8,500 L reflux bowls
Notes; Mothballed 1982 to 1991.
Dufftown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1895
output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 3 : 19,775 L
Spirit stills 3 : 24,080 L
Notes;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1968, 6 in 1974 then 8 in 1979.
Dumbarton Lowland grain
Owner : Groupe Perno-Ricard
Established : 1938
Output : N/K
Stills : continuous
Notes; Closed 2002. At one time the largest distillery in Scotland. Contained an area for pot still distillation for production of Lomond and Inverleven malts.
Edradour Southern Highland
Owner : Signatory Vintage Scotch Whisky Co. Ltd.
Established : 1825
Output : 90 KL
Wash stills 1 : 4,218 L
Spirit stills 1 : 2,179 L
Notes; Spirit still lyne arm has purifier. Worm tub. 95% of make goes for single malt.
Fettercairn Eastern Highland
Owner : Whyte & Mackay
Established : 1824
output : 1.5ML
Wash stills 2 : 13 KL charge
Spirit stills 2 : 11.5 and 13.5 KL water cooling jacket
Notes;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1966.
Garnheath Lowland grain
Owner : Inver House Distillers Ltd.
Established : 1964
output : N/K
Notes; Closed July 1986. Demolished 1988. Own cooperage, blending, bottling and maltings.
Girvan Lowland grain
Owner : William Grant & Sons Ltd
Established : 1963
Output : 75ML
Notes; Was home to Ladyburn malt, now includes Aisla Bay malt facility.
Glen Albyn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1846
Output : N/K
Wash stills : N/K
Spirit stills :N/K
Notes; Closed in 1983, demolished 1986.
Glenallachie-Glenlivet Speyside
Owner : Campbell distillers, Chivas Brothers Ltd., Groupe Pernod Ricard
Established : 1967
Output : 3ML
Wash stills : 2
Spirit stills : 2
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1989. Closed 1985-89.
Glenburgie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established 1829 (1810 sometimes quoted)
output : N/K
Wash stills 2: 18KL
Spirit stills 2
Notes; This was the architect Charles Doig’s first distillery. From 1958-1981 ‘Glencraig” was produced in 2 Lomond stills. Not operating 2000 -02/04. Floor maltings stopped 1958.
Glencadam Eastern Highland
Owner : Angus Dundee PLC
Established : 1825
output : N/K
Wash stills 1 : 14KL
Spirit stills 1 : 14KL
Notes; Silent 09/2000 to 05/2003.
Glendronach Speyside
Owner : Groupe Pernod Ricard
Established : 1826
Output : 0.3ML (1993)
Wash stills 2 : reflux bowls with steeply descending lyne arms
Spirit stills 2 : reflux bowls descending lyne arm not as steep as spirit stills’
Notes; Stills were doubled to 4 in 1966/67. Mothballed 1996 to April 2001. Both floor malting (15% of requirement) and traditional coal firing of stills were until recently practised.
Glendullan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1897 (original distillery)
Output : 1.7ML
Wash stills 3 : 13.8KL
Spirit stills 3
Notes; In 1972 a new distillery was built next to the original. The first distillery closed in 1985.
Glen Elgin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1898, first production 01/05 1900
Output : 1.8ML
Wash stills 3 : 11KL
Spirit stills 3 : 11.7KL
Notes; The last distillery to be built before the Victorian whisky collapse, the next Speyside distillery was built 50 years later. A Doig distillery. The two stills were increased to 6 in 1964. Mothballed from 1992 to September 1995. Wormtubs.
Glenesk Eastern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1897
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Closed. Formerly known as Hillside. From 1938 until WWII and 1954 to 1964 grain whisky was produced under the name ‘Montrose’. Malting is still carried out on site.
Glenfarclas Speyside
Owner : J. & G. Grant International
Established : 1836
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 3 : reflux bowls 25,000L
Spirit stills 3 : reflux bowls 21,000L
Notes; In the same independent family hands since 1865.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1960 then 6 in 1976. Floor maltings shut in 1972. Direct gas flame fired with rummagers. Largest stills in Speyside. Preferrence for sherry cask maturation. 50% of stock is used as single malt.
Glenfiddich Speyside
Owner : William Grant & Sons Ltd.
Established : 1886 first production 25/12/1987
Output : 10ML
Wash stills 10 : 9.1KL descending lyne arm
Spirit stills 19 : 4.55KL reflux bowls
Notes; The first distillery to welcome visitors, 1969. Family owned from establishment. Some of the stills were direct fired by coal until recently, they are all now direct fired by gas. Warehousing for 800 000 casks on site.
Glen Garioch Eastern Highland
Owner : Suntory
Established : 1785 (accepted but not proven date)
Output : 0.35KL (2004 figures)
Wash stills 1 : 25KL open gas fired
Spirit stills 1 : 14KL
Notes;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1973 but currently operating only 2. Mothballed 1995 to August 1997. Until stopping on site malting in 1993 half of barley requirement was floor malted at the distillery.
Glenglassaugh Speyside
Owner : Scaent Group
Established : 1875
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1 : 12,729 L reflux bowl
Spirit stills 1 : 17,184 L reflux bowl
Notes; Mothballed 1907 – 1931 and 1936 – 1960. closed Nov. 1986. Re-opened 2009.
Glengoyne Southern Highland
Owner : Ian MacLeod & Co.
Established : 1833
Output : 0.7ML (2004) capacity 1.2ML
Wash stills 1 : reflux bowl 16,520L
Spirit stills 2 : reflux bowls 5,000L
Notes; Stills increased from two to three in 1966-67. Non-peated malt used.
Glen Grant Speyside
Owner : Campari
Established : 1860
Output : 5ML
Wash stills 4 : 22,730L cylindrical bowls and a purifier on the descending lyne arm
Spirit stills 4 : 11,547L cylindrical bowls and a purifier as well as descending lyne arm
Notes; The first of the Rothes distilleries. The stills were increased from 4 to 6 in 1973 then to 10 in 1977.
Glen Gyle Campbeltown
Owner : Mitchell’s Glengyle Ltd
Established : 1872
Output : N /K
Wash stills 1 : 18KL
Spirit stills 1 : 15KL
Notes; Closed in 1925. Production restarted 25/3/04. Stills are from the decommissioned Ben Wyvis distillery. Malt is produced at Springbank distillery.
Glen Keith-Glenlivet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1957
Output : N/K
Wash stills 3
Spirit stills 3
Notes; Mothballed. Stills increased from 3 to 5 in1970, then 6 in 1983. The first use of microprocessors in whisky production was here in 1980. There has been no production since 1999. Triple distillation stopped in 1970. The first gas firing of Scottish stills was introduced here in September 1970.
Glenkinchie Lowland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1837
Output : 1.6 ML
Wash stills 1 : 30,963L
Spirit stills 1 : 17,200L
Notes; Worm tub.
Glenlivet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1824
Output : 2.8ML (increased from this by 75% in 2010)
Wash stills 4 : 15KL
Spirit stills 4 : 10KL
Notes; Also known as Minmore. This was the first distillery to take out a licence after the Excise Act of 1823. The original buildings were destroyed in 1858. A third of productioon is reserved for single malt bottling.
Glenlochy West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1898
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1
Spirit stills 1
Notes; Closed in 1983. A number of buildings remain and are listed.
Glenlossie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1876
Output : 2.2ML
Wash stills 3 : 16KL (charge)
Spirit stills 3 : 2 at 15KL 1 at 13.2KL (charges) purifiers fitted
Notes; In 1962 the number of stills were increased from 4 to 6.
Glen Mhor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1892
Wash stills 1
Spirit stills 1
Notes; Closed 1983 demolished 1986. Operated Saladin maltings from 1954. Associated with MacKinlay’s blend.
Glenmorangie Northern Highland
Owner : Louis Vuitton Moet Hennessy
Established : 1843
Output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 4 : 11.4KL
Spirit stills 4 : 8.2KL
Notes; The stills are the tallest in Scotland and were originally English gin stills. The st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1977 then to 8 in 1990. A further increas in 2009. Floor maltings stopped in 1977. This was the first distillery to introduce heating by steam, in 1887. The stills all have reflux bowls.
Glen Moray Speyside
Owner : La Martiniquaise
Established : 1897
Output : 1.85ML
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; The stills were doubled to 4 in 1958.
Glen Ord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1838
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 3 : 18,000 L (charge)
Spirit stills 3 : 13,950 L
Notes; In 1966 two stills extended to six, coal firing and floor maltings also abandoned. Saladin maltings from 1961 until 1983. Drum maltings since 1996.
Glenrothes Speyside
Owner : Highland Distillers Limited
Established : 1878
Output : 5.9ML
Wash stills 5 : 22,990 L reflux bowls
Spirit stills 5 : 25,400L reflux bowls
Notes; Stills were increased from 4 to 6 in 1963, 8 in 1980 then 10 in 1989. In 2010 the brand was sold to Berry Brothers and Rudd although the distillery remains the property of Highland Distillers. They received Cutty Sark in the deal.
Glen Scotia Campbeltown
Owner : Loch Lomond Distillery Co., Glen Catrine Bonded Warehouse Ltd.
Established : 1832
Output : 0.1ML
Wash still 1 : 11,800L
Spirit stills 1 : 8,600L
Notes; Upgraded in 1979-82. Silent 1984-89 and 1994-2000. Uses a worm tub
Glen Spey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1878
Output : 2ML
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2 with purifiers
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1970.
Glentauchers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1898
Output : 1.9ML
Wash stills 3 : 10KL (charge)
Spirit stills 3 : 10.5KL (charge)
Notes; In 1965/66 the stills were increased from 2 to 6. Closed 1985 – 1989.
Glenturret Southern Highland
Owner : Highland Distillers Group Ltd., Edrington Group Ltd.
Established : 1775
Output : 0.4 ML
Wash still 1 : 12,500 L
Spirit still 1 : reflux bowl 9,00 L
Notes; Closed 1929-1959.
Glenugie Eastern Highlands
Owner : Whitbread & Co. Ltd.
Established : 1831 (first production 1837)
Output : N/K
Wash stills : N/K
Spirit stills : N/K
Notes; No official bottles have been released. Mostly demolished. Closed 1983.
Glenury-Royal Eastern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established 1825
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1965-66. Closed in 1985, now demolished.
Highland Park Island
Owner : Highland Distillers Group Ltd., Edrington Group Ltd.
Established : 1798
Output : 2ML (2004)
Wash stills 2 : 14,600 L charge
Spirit stills 2 : 9,000 L charge
Notes; Silent 1918-37 and WWII. 20% of barley used is malted at the distillery.
Imperial Speyside
Owner : Groupe Pernod-Ricard
Established : 1897
Output : 1.6 ML
Wash stills 2 : 36 KL
Spirit stills 2 : 36 KL
Notes; Mothballed 1899-1918, 1926-54, 1985-89 and 1998-present. Designed by Doig. Rebuilt in 1955. Stills doubled from 2 in 1965. Saladin box maltings on site.
Inchgower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1871
Output : 2.3ML
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; The st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1966.
Invergordon Northern Highland grain
Owner : UB Brands
Established : 1959 production starting in 1961
Output : 40ML
Notes; Initial sole Coffey still increased to 3 in 1963 then neutral spirit Coffey still added in 1978.
Inverleven Lowland
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1938
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1 : 25KL
Spirit stills 1 : 20KL
Notes; Closed 1991. The distillery was within the Dumbarton grain complex.
Jura Island
Owner : Whyte & Mackay Ltd.
Established : : 1810 (re-established 26.04.1963)
Output N/K
Wash stills 2 : 25KL
Spirit stills 2 : 22KL
Notes; Silent 1914-63 when totally rebuilt.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1978.
Kilchoman Islay
Established : 2005
Owner : Kilchoman Distillery Company
Output : approx. 25,000L per week
Wash still 1 : 2,700L (charge)
Spirit still 1 : 1,500L (charge)
Notes; Floor malting meets part of requirements. ppm 20-25 & 50 (malt)
Killyloch Lowland
Owner : Inver House Distillers Ltd.
Established : 1965
output : N/K
Wash stills 1
Spirit stills 1
Notes; End of production 1970. Demolished 1988. These stills were within the Moffat complex where malting blending and bottling took place. Both malt and grain were produced.
Kinclaith Lowland
Owner : Long John
Established : 1957, operations started 1958.
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1
Spirit stills 1
Notes; Closed 1975 dismantled 1976/77. The wash stills had purifiers attached.
Knockando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 30.05.1898
Output : 1.9ML
Wash stills 2 : 16KL (charge)
Spirit stills 2 : 16KL (charge) reflux bowls
Notes; A Charles Doig distillery. The stills were doubled from 2 in 1969. Floor malting stopped in 1968.
Knockdhu Speyside
Owner : Inver House Distillers Ltd.
Established : 1894
Output : 1.2ML (capacity)
Wash stills : 1 reflux bowls
Spirit stills : 1 reflux bowls
Notes; This was the first malt distillery to be opened by DCL. Mothballed 03.1983 – 05.02.1989. The bottled malt has been named An Cnoc since 1993. Worm tubs.
Ladyburn Lowland
Owner : William Grant & Sons Ltd.
Established : 1966
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2 reflux bowls
Notes; The stills were within the Girvan grain complex. Decommissioned in 1975.
Lagavulin Islay
Established : 1816
Owner : Diageo
Output : 2.3ML
Wash stills 2 : 12,300L
Spirit stills 2 : 12,900L
Notes; The adjacent Malt Mill distillery’s stills were incorporated into Lagavulin in 1962 when Malt Mill was closed. Floor maltings abandoned 1974. ppm 35-40 (malt) 16-18 (new make)
Laphroaig Islay
Established : 1815
Owner : Beam Global Spirits and Wine, Fortune Brands Inc.
Output : 2ML
Wash stills 3 : 10,910L (charge)
Spirit stills 4 : 1 at 7,270L (charge) 3 at 3,630L (charge)
Notes; Stills were increased from 4 to 6 in 1968-69 then 7 in in1974. 25-30% of malt from own floors. Lyne arms ascend. 10% of production used as single malt.
Linkwood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1821
Output : 2.6ML
Wash stills 3 : 45,000L (total) plain
Spirit stills 3 : 51,000L (total) plain
Notes; A new still room of 4 stills was added in 1971 to make a total of 6 stills.
Littlemill Lowland
Owner : Loch Lomond distillery Ltd., Glen Catrine Bonded Warehouse
Established : 1772
Output : 0.8 ML
Wash still 1 : 25,000 L
Spirit still 1 : 18,000 L
Notes; Dumbuck, a heavily peated variety, and Dunglass, a lightly peated example were produced experimentally. Closed in 1995 now demolished.
Loch Ewe Northern/Western Highland
Owner : John & Frances Clotworthy
Established : 2004
Output : N/K
Wash stills : N/K
Spirit stills : N/K
Notes; A privately run still on smallest scale.
Loch Lomond (malt) Western Highland
Owner : Loch Lomond Distillery Company Ltd.
Established : 1965
Output : 2.5 ML
Wash stills 1 rectifying column and 2 regular pot stills
Spirit stills : N/K
Notes; Mothballed 1984 – 87. 8 different malts are produced due to variations in production variables. Grain is also produced.
Loch Lomond (grain) Western Highland
Owner : Loch Lomond Distillery Company Ltd.
Established : 1994
Output : 10 ML
Notes; Malt is also produced
Lochside (malt) Montrose, Eastern Highland
Owner : : Allied Domecq
Established 1957
Output : N/K
Wash stills 2 : 40KL (combined size)
Spirit stills 2 : 40KL (combined size)
Notes; Demolished. For a period grain whisky was also produced. This was the only Scottish distillery to be Spanish owned. The colourful first owner, Joseph Hobbs, converted the distillery from a brewery. Production stopped April 1992. Bottling was conducted on site for a period.
Lochside (grain) Montrose, Eastern Highland
Owner : Allied Domecq
Established : 1957
Output : N/K
Stills : a single Coffey still
Notes; Grain production ceased in 1970. Malt whisky also produced on site. This was the only Scottish distillery to be Spanish owned. The colourful original owner, Joseph Hobbs, converted the distillery from a brewery. Demolished. Bottling was conducted on site for a period.
Lomond Lowland
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1956
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1 (shared with Inverleven)
Spirit stills 1 Lomond still
Notes; Decommissioned in 1985. Produced within the Dumbarton where grain and Inverleven malt was also produced. The Lomond style still had a rectifying column neck rather than a traditional pot still swan neck. The Lomond still is now used at Bruichladdich distillery to produce gin.
Longmorn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1893, production started December 1894.
Output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 4 : 16,820L (9.5 – 10KL charge)
Spirit stills 4 : 3 at 15KL and 1 at 13,638 litres
Notes; Stills were increased from four to six in 1972 then eight in 1974. Floor maltings until 1970. Stills were directly heated by coal until 1993. Worm tubs.
Macallan-Glenlivet Speyside
Owner : Highland Distillers Group Ltd., Edrington Group Ltd.
Established : 1824
Output : 5.5ML
Wash stills 5 : heated by open gas fire 12 000L sharply descending lyne arm
Spirit stills 10 : heated by open gas fire 4 000L (Speyside’s smallest spirit stills – on BoS’s £10 note) sharply descending lyne arm
Notes; Stills were increased from 6 to 12 in 1965, to 18 in 1974 then to 21 in 1975. Floor maltings closed in the 1950s. 70% of barley strain is Golden Promise – an older strain abandoned by the rest of the industry for more efficient alcohol yielding alternatives. Stainless steel mashtuns. The largest single roofed warehouse in Europe containing 80,000 butts. 40% of production used for single malt.
Macduff Speyside
Owner : Bacardi
Established : 1962
Output : 2.4M
Wash stills 2 : 40 KL (total)
Spirit stills 3 : 37.5KL
Notes; Stills were increased from 2 to 3 in 1966, 4 in 1968 then 5 in 1990. The brand of single malt bottled is named Glen Deveron. The first use of metal mash tuns, steam coils for still heating and shell and tube condensers.
Mannochmore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1971
Output : 2.6ML
Wash stills 3 : 14.4KL (charge)
Spirit stills 3 : 17KL (charge)
Notes; Mothballed 1985-89 and 1995-97. Positioned next to Glenlossie.
Millburn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1805
Output : N/K
Wash stills : N/K
Spirit stills : N/K
Notes; Closed in 1985. Some buildings still in existance and used as a restaurant.
Miltonduff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1824
Output : 3.5ML
Wash stills 3 : 18KL
Spirit stills 3 : 17.5KL
Notes; A pair of Lomond stills were fitted in 1964, the make was known as Mosstowie, and removed in 1981.
Mortlach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1823
Output : : 2ML
Wash stills 3 : 32.5KL (total) reflux bowls
Spirit stills 3 : 17KL (charge)
Notes; Own floor maltings until 1968. Worm tubs. Some of the spirit is double distilled some triple.
North British Lowland grain
Owner Diageo/Edrington
Established : 1885
Stills : 3 coffey stills
Output : 64ML
Notes; Uses maize (also known as corn).
North of Scotland Lowland grain
Owner : DCL
Established : 1957
Output : 31 822 litres of wash per hour
Stills : 3 grain
Notes; Known as Strathmore until 1964. The distillery produced malt 1958-1960 in Coffey stills then grain after 1960. Built and owned by G. P. Christie’s North of Scotland Distilling Co. Ltd. Closed 1980 bought 1982 by DCL dismantled 1983.
North Port (Also known as Brechin) Easterern high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1820
Output : N/K
Wash stills 1
Spirit stills 1
Notes; Modernised in the 1970s. Closed 1983. Demolished 1994
Oban Western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1793, production started in 1794.
Output : 0.7ML
Wash stills 1 : 18 KL, 11.6KL (charge)
Spirit stills 1 : 8,296L, 7KL (charge)
Notes; Floor maltings until 1968. Worm tubs.
Pittyvaich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1975
Output : : N/K
Wash stills 2 : 30KL (total)
Spirit stills 2 : 30KL (total)
Notes; Equipment was copied from the Dufftown distillery. Closed in 1993, demolished in 2002.
Port Dundas Lowland grain
Owner Diageo
Established : 1811
Output : N/K
Notes; In 1877 the distillery joined with five other grain distilleries to form DCL. It is intended for the distillery to close in 2010.
Port Ellen Islay
Established : 1825
Owner : Diageo
Output : 0.8ML
Wash stills 2 : total 56,000L
Spirit stills 2 : total 50,000L
Notes; First distillery to directly export to the USA. First distillery to use a spirit safe after experiments with the device were carried out on site. The continuous still was developed at the distillery. Silent 1929-66. Stills doubled in number 1966. Drum maltings opened 1973. Closed in May 1983.
Pulteney Northern Highland
Owner : Inverhouse Distillers Limited
Established : 1826
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 1 : 21,707 L
Spirit stills 1 : 17,343 L
Notes; Closed 1930-1959. No floor maltings after 1930. Purifier on Spirit still. Worm tub.
Rosebank Lowland
Owner : British Waterways Board
Established : 1840
Output : 0.32ML
Wash stills 1 : size N/K
Spirit stills 1 : size N/K
Notes; Was one of the founders of Scottish Malt Distillers Ltd. Closed May 1993. Triple distillation. Worm tubs.
Royal Brackla Northern Highland
Owner : John Dewar & Sons Ltd., Bacardi
Established : 1812
Output : 2.6ML
Wash stills : 2 combined capacity 44,000L
Spirit stills : 2 combined capacity 42.000L
Notes; Rebuilt in 1965-66. Stills increased 2 to 4 in 1970.
Royal Lochnagar Eastern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1845, an earlier distilllery of the same name was situated nearby and established in the 1820s.
Output : 0.43ML
Wash stills 1 : 7,410L
Spirit stills 1 : 5,4450L
Notes; Diageo’s smallest distillery. Worm tubs.
Saint Magdalene (also known as Linlithgow) Lowland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1753
Wash stills 2
Spirit stills 2
Notes; Closed in 1983. Floor maltings until 1968. Stills steam heated since 1971.
Scapa Island
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1885
Output : 1.5ML (capacity)
Wash stills 1 : 13,5KL
Spirit stills 2 : 12,563L
Notes; Intermittantly operated from 1997 – 2004. The wash still is a converted Lomond still, it retained the column neck but lost internal plates.
Speyburn Speyside
Owner : Inverhouse since 1992
Established : 1897
Output : 1.2ML
Wash stills 1 : 17,297L
Spirit stills 1 : 13,160L
Notes; The first distillery to employ mechanical maltings, installed 1897 decommissioned 1968 although still intact. Uses worm tubs. Eight best selling malt in US.
Speyside Speyside
Owner : Speyside Distillery Co. Ltd.
Established : 1955. Production commenced 12/12/90
Output : 0.8ML (capacity)
Wash stills 1 : 11,000L
Spirit stills 1 : 7,000L
Notes; The site was acquired in 1956, construction spanned 1962-87.
Springbank Campbeltown
Owner : J. & A. Mitchell & Co. Ltd
Established : 1828
Output : 0.125 ML
Wash stills 1 : 20KL uniquely both steam and direct fire heated. Fitted with rummager
Spirit stills 2 : 12,274 L
Notes; Closed Jan. – Oct. 1980, Jan. 1981 – Sept. 1985, Dec. 1985 – Mar. 1987, July 1987 – Jan. 1989 and May – Sept. 1989. Only distillery in Scotland to produce 100% of own malted barley requirements by hand. 7-8 ppm for Springbank malt. Springbank is partially double and partially triple distilled. Worm tubs. 70% of production goes for single malt. Never chill-filtered or artificially coloured. Bottled on site. Oldest family owned distillery in Scotland. Longrow was initially distilled in 1973. Here double distillation is practiced with 55ppm. Also Hazelburn triple distilled zeroppm since 1997.
Starlaw Lowland grain
Owner : La Martiniquaise
Established : 2011
Output : N/K
Strathclyde Lowland grain
Owner : Pernod Ricard
Established : 1927
Output : 40ML
2 column stills.
Notes; Produces grain spirit and neutral spirit.
Strathisla Speyside
Owner : Chivas Brothers Ltd., Groupe Pernod-Ricard
Established : 1786
Output : 2.5ML
Wash stills 2 : 12,000 L charge
Spirit stills 2 : reflux bowls 8,000 L charge
Notes; Stills were increased from two to four in 1965.
Strathmill Speyside
Owner : Diageo
Established : 10.06 1891
Output : 52KL per week
Wash stills 2 : 11KL (charge) reflux bowls
Spirit stills 2 : 6.7KL (charge) reflux bowls
Notes; Originally named Glenisla-Glenlivet. Stills increased from 2 to 4 in 1968. The spirit still lyne arm is fitted with a purifier.
Talisker Island
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1830
Output : 1.5ML
Wash stills 2 : reflux bowls 14,706 L
Spirit stills 3 : 11,024 L
Notes; A fire destroyed the still house in 1960. Floor malting was abandoned in 1972. PPM : 25-30. Triple distillation was employed 1896 – 1928. Stills were steam heated from 1972. U-sheped bend in the lyne arm. Worm tubs. 10% of production stored on site- destined for single malt..
Tamdhu Speyside
Owner : Highland Distillers
Established : 1897
Output : N/K
Wash stills 3 : 51KL total
Spirit stills 3 : 54KL total
Notes; The stills were increased from 2 to 4 in 1972 then to 6 in 1975. Since 1949 Saladin box maltings have supplied the distillery and others in the group with malt, this was the last example of this particular style of malting in Scotland. The distillery was mothballed in 2010.
Tamnavulin Speyside
Owner : IB Brands
Established : 1966
Output : 4ML
Wash stills 3 : 75KL total
Spirit stills 3 : 69.6KL total
Notes; Mothballed 1995 to 2008.
Teaninich Northern Highland
Owner : Diageo
Established : 1817
Output : 3ML
Wash stills 3 : 17.5KL, reflux bowls
Spirit stills 3 : 16KL, reflux bowls
Notes; Stills were doubled from two in 1962 then increased to ten in 1971 when a new distillery was constructed adjacent to the old. Silent 1985-90. The old distillery was demolished in 1999. The only Scottish example of a hammer mill is in situ here, an unusual filter system is also used when processing the mash.
Tobermory Island
Owner : Burn Stewart, CL Finance
Established : 1798
Output : 1ML
Wash stills 2 : 36KL reflux bowls
Spirit stills 2 : 16KL reflux bowls
Notes; Mothballed 1837-78, 1928-72, 1975-78, 1982-89 and 1992-94. A peated spirit called Ledaig is bottled alongside the unpeated version. The distillery has also been known as ‘Ledaig’.
Tomatin Northern Highland
Owner : Takara Shuzo and Okura & Co. Ltd.
Established 1897
Output : N/K
Wash stills 6 : 16KL reflux bowls
Spirit stills 6 : 16KL reflux bowls
Notes; In 1956 the stills were doubled from 2, then another 2 added in 1958, increased to ten in 1961, then eleven in 1961, fourteen in 1974 and finally 23 in 1986 later downsized to 12 stills. For a period this was this biggest distillery in Scotland. Floor maltings stopped in 1973.
Tomintoul Speyside
Owner : Angus Dundee
Established : 1964 (production started July 1965)
Output : 2.7ML
Wash stills 2 : reflux bowls 44KL total
Spirit stills 2 : reflux bowls 39KL total
Notes; Stills doubled from 2 in 1974.
Tormore Speyside
Owner : Pernod Ricard, since 26.07.05
Established : 1958, production started January 1959
Output : 3.4ML
Wash stills 4 : 48.6KL, total
Spirit stills 4 : 34.5KL, total
Notes; Stills were doubled to 8 in 1972. The wash still has a purifier fitted.
Tullibardine Southern Highland
Owner : Tullibardine Ltd, since June 2003
Established : 1949
Output : 1.5ML
Wash stills 2 : 21.5KL
Spirit stills 2 : 16.4KL
Notes; The stills were increased from 2 to 4 in1973. Mothballed from January 1995 to December 2003.
